Concrete sidewalk rep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orated sections of concrete walkways to ensure safety, functionality, and visual appeal. These services typically include fixing cracks, filling holes, leveling uneven surfaces, and replacing sections that are beyond simple repair. The process may also involve grinding high spots or addressing issues caused by ground movement or weather-related wear.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to restore the integrity of the sidewalk, helping to prevent further damage and extend its lifespan.

The primary problems addressed by concrete sidewalk repair are safety hazards and structural deterioration. Cracks and uneven surfaces can pose tripping risks for pedestrians, especially for the elderly or individuals with mobility challenges. Additionally, water infiltration through cracks can lead to further damage, such as erosion or freeze-thaw cycles that worsen the condition of the concrete. Repair services help mitigate these issues by restoring a smooth, level surface and sealing cracks to prevent water intrusion, ultimately reducing the risk of accidents and costly replacements in the future.

Material and Size Costs - Repair costs for concrete sidewalks typically range from $300 to $1,200 dep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. Smaller cracks or minor repairs tend to be on the lower end, while larger sections require more investment.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for sidewalk repair services usually f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total cost depends on the complexity of the work and the local contractor rates in Madison County, IN.

Additional Charges - Extra costs may include removal of old concrete, which can add $200 to $500, and surface finishing or sealing, costing around $100 to $300. These options can influence the overall project budget.

Cost Factors - Prices vary based on factors like concrete mix, repair method, and site accessibility. Consulting local pros can provide tailored estimates based on specific sidewalk conditions and project sc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a concrete sidewalk needs repair? Visible cracks, uneven surfaces, and crumbling edges are typical indicators that a sidewalk may require professional repair services.

How long does concrete sidewalk repair usually take? The duration can vary dep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s are completed within a few days after assessment by local service providers.

Can damaged sidewalks be repaired or do they need replacement? Many issues like cracks and minor surface damage can be repaired, while extensive damage or structural issues may require sidewalk replacement by local contractors.

What types of repair options are available for concrete sidewalks? Repair options include crack filling, patching, leveling, and complete slab replacement, depending on the severity of the damage.
